OP Ult (19), with PP 14, Windows 8.1. OP install appears OK. Initial PP install produced "PaperPort has stopped working" error msg. Tried several remedies, none worked, so finally Uninstalled PP, rebooted, and Reinstalled.
Upon attempting to start PP, now getting Error Msg "PaperPort appears to be running Windows XP Compatibility... see Technote 6629"
Alas, PP is NOT running in Win XP mode - although did try manually setting it to XP Mode (& then Win 7 mode), in hopes that Setting Compatibility and then Reversing it would "Fix" the issue.
It has not.
Along the way, have tried "Repair", Run as Admin, Changing DEP settings, running the Win 8 Compatibility Test.
FWIW, systems says it is running PaperPort File Version 14.5.13205.1029, as Product Version 14.5.
OH: Also read something along lines that "certain security settings may automatically impose Windows XP Compatibility," but with no mention as to WHICH Security settings, OR what to do about it.
